Lazard Developing Markets Backtested Returns
At this stage we consider Lazard Mutual Fund to be very steady. Lazard Developing Markets has Sharpe Ratio of 0.16, which conveys that the entity had a 0.16 % return per unit of risk over the last 3 months. We have found twenty-seven technical indicators for Lazard Developing, which you can use to evaluate the volatility of the fund. Please verify Lazard Developing's Mean Deviation of 0.6309, risk adjusted performance of 0.1157, and Downside Deviation of 0.7447 to check out if the risk estimate we provide is consistent with the expected return of 0.13%. The fund secures a Beta (Market Risk) of 0.62, which conveys possible diversification benefits within a given portfolio. As returns on the market increase, Lazard Developing's returns are expected to increase less than the market. However, during the bear market, the loss of holding Lazard Developing is expected to be smaller as well.
